Cancer Curated

My Public Face-Off with Multiple Myeloma

Cancer is also a mental game…

Because I am an author, when I was diagnosed with Multiple Myeloma in 2022, I unintentionally lived through my treatment, the ups and (some of) the downs, in a very public way.  Then something strange happened.

I begun to get messages and emails from strangers.  Lots of strangers.  My posts and public updates, they said, were helping them deal with their own brush with cancer—as survivors, patients, carers, friends and family and, sometimes, as victims.

The public updates were necessarily short and severely edited.  This book is an unedited chronology of everything I dealt with to arrive where I am today. Woven through the public posts are the raw facts and events I didn’t include in the updates.  I’ve also included my hugely subjective opinions on some of the extremes cancer patients and their carers go through and how it changes you.

Looking for a different way to think about cancer?  Try mine.

A Cancer Memoir


As you can see, it felt very natural to write this and it was also cathartic in a number of ways.  It was definitely the book to write, right now.  I was having trouble settling back into the fiction writing at my old speed of production, and Mark made the suggestion that I spend a bit of time writing this, instead — that you guys would understand.   He figured; get it all out, then get back to fiction.

And he was right.  I’m steadily writing fiction once more, after struggling for months.
